Russia - Sauerkraut Recipe

Ingredients:

4˝ lbs/2 kg of white cabbage
2 carrots
2 bay leaves
4 black peppercorns
6Ľoz/1.5 litres of water
2 Tbsp salt, (not iodinated)
1 Tbsp sugar
1 gallon/3 litre jar

Directions:

Prepare the brine: Mix water with salt, sugar, peppercorns and bay leaves. Heat on stove until water boils, then remove from heat to cool and set aside. Shred the cabbage and grate carrots. Mix together. In your 1 gallon/3 liter jar, pour 4 cups/1 liter of the brine into the jar. Tightly pack the cabbage unto the jar all the way to the top. Add more brine if needed to cover the cabbage. To ferment: Cover the jar with a lid with a hole or folded sterile gauze. Put the jar on a plate as the brine overflows during fermentation. Leave jar in a warm place for 3 days. Everyday, pierce the cabbage with a wooden stick to let out the gas. When sauerkraut is ready, close the lid tightly and put in the refrigerator.

Preparation Time:

30 minutes prep, 3 days to complete fermentaion
